Optimise efficiency with Yale

Whether you are moving and storing pallets in food distribution, food processing, retail, eCommerce, or 3PL applications, efficiency is key. When it comes to storeroom operations, selecting the right choice of trucks to take pallets from lorries to store, and then put them away in racking or on shelves, is essential for heightening operational productivity.

Here, lithium-ion battery powered warehouse equipment from Yale Lift Truck Technologies can play an important role. Taking simple tasks that may have been done with manually operated trucks and affordably unlocking greater efficiency and ergonomics.

Combining lithium-ion trucks to power operations

Yale® warehouse trucks are flexible by design and can be used for varied tasks in wide-ranging warehouse, intralogistics, and storage applications. Optimising storeroom fleets with the right combination of trucks can help operations fully harness the benefits of lithium-ion battery power and benefit from time efficiencies.

For example, the Yale MPC15 lithium-ion battery powered compact pallet truck and the new Yale® MSC12 Compact Pallet Stacker can make a winning combination for light duty warehouses and stores.

First, operators can use the Yale MPC15 compact powered pallet truck to quickly unload lorries and deliver pallets from the lorry to the back or front of store.

Suitable for loads up to 1.2 tonnes and with a small footprint, it is ideal for the tight confines of a trailer, busy loading/unloading areas, and the narrow aisles of a storeroom. With a lithium-ion battery boost and ergonomic controls, it is designed to help reduce strain on the operator over short to medium travel distances, providing greater ease of use compared to a hand pallet truck model. This results in less operator fatigue, and improved handling efficiency.

Once the pallets have been delivered to the storage area, then the new Yale MSC12 stacker can take over. This compact lithium-ion stacker is well matched to moving goods from the storeroom door onto shelves or racking, and ideal for simple moves in operations that need an on/off truck.

Ready to go when you need it, the Yale MSC12 pallet stacker provides a reliable and ergonomic option for putting pallets away. Created with customer-driven design, it offers operators an optimal user experience and supports safe handling best practices. For comfort and simplicity, it provides smooth operation and low noise levels.

What’s more, the lithium-ion battery technology supports opportunity charging. The stacker can be plugged in to charge as and when needed to top up power, and then quickly charged to full power Fork Truck News | May 15th 2025 | 23when there is time. This means it can fit around your operations, providing accurate pallet movements in an efficient way.
